Assessing Your Home's Solar Possible



Prior to diving into solar panel setup, you need to evaluate your home's solar capacity. Begin by examining your roof covering's orientation and slope; south-facing roof coverings normally catch the most sunlight.



Try to find any type of blockages, like trees or high buildings, that can cast darkness on your panels. These can significantly reduce energy production. Examining Your Energy Needs and Intake



How can you figure out the best solar panel system for your home? Start by reviewing your energy needs and usage.

Check out your energy bills over the past year to understand your average monthly use. This'll give you a baseline for how much power you require to produce. Do not neglect to consider seasonal variants; your power needs may increase in summer or wintertime.

Next, think of any type of future modifications, like adding appliances or electrical lorries, which might boost your consumption.

Panel Efficiency Scores



As you check out the globe of solar panels, recognizing panel efficiency rankings is important for making an educated choice. These ratings show just how effectively a panel converts sunlight right into useful electrical energy. The greater the efficiency, the much more energy you'll generate from a smaller sized space. Many residential panels vary from 15% to 22% performance.

When selecting your panels, consider your energy demands and offered roofing system room. If you have actually restricted space, selecting higher-efficiency panels could be valuable. Nevertheless, if you have enough roof covering area, lower-efficiency panels may be adequate.

Installment Type Alternatives



Picking the right installation kind for solar panels can dramatically impact your system's efficiency and efficiency. You'll generally come across 2 major alternatives: roof-mounted and ground-mounted systems.

Roof-mounted panels are commonly the best choice for property owners, as they utilize existing space and can be less expensive to install. Nevertheless, if your roof covering isn't suitable-- probably because of shielding or architectural issues-- ground-mounted systems may be the better option.

They enable ideal positioning, taking full advantage of sunshine direct exposure. Additionally, you can change their angle to enhance effectiveness.

Before determining, take into consideration elements like offered area, spending plan, and local regulations. By assessing these alternatives very carefully, you'll guarantee your solar panel setup satisfies your power needs efficiently.

Looking Into Reputable Solar Installers



How do you discover a reliable solar installer? Begin by asking close friends, household, or neighbors for referrals. Their firsthand experiences can guide you to reliable alternatives.

Next, check on the internet reviews and scores on systems like Google and Yelp to assess consumer contentment. Seek installers with a strong track record and market qualifications, as this indicates professionalism and reliability and knowledge.

Do not think twice to request quotes from multiple business to compare pricing and solutions.

Last but not least, confirm their warranty offerings and after-sales sustain-- these variables can make a considerable distinction in your long-term fulfillment.
